A 35-year-old male asked:
Unable to have normal bowel movements. laxatives no longer work. i have to strain to the point of nearly passing out to pass liquid stool or gas. no bowel blockage shown on x-ray or ct scan. what could the issue possibly be?

The issue is more...: More teamwork and evaluation with the primary care and gastrointestinal doctors are needed. A person with constipation needs to be sure there is no other disease causing it. If constipation is just due to slow movement of the food and poop through the gut, then the things to try are exercise, vegetables, prune juice, laxatives, etc. Colonoscopy may be needed. Doctor may try Linzess or Amitiza.
